Day Four
#9
The mouse had curled up underneath a tree, snuggling with Mjolnir, trying to get some rest. For a few hours—at least it seemed that way—he succeeded. The pain overwhelmed him, but surprisingly enough that made it easier to slip into slumber.

When his eyes flickered open, the island had disappeared.

In its place, he found the inquisitive face of Minnie Mouse looking down on him, hands on her hips. Behind her, an emerald-green forest not tainted by death unfurled. He looked up at his wife’s glare, and tried his best to crack a smile, though the pain made it hard. She exhaled, obviously annoyed. “Where’ve ya been, mister?”

Her voice hit him like the most beautiful music he had ever heard. Even through the shooting pains that traveled through his body like lightning, it gave him the strength to get up off the ground. “Uh…” he stammered, “I—uh, well I’ve—uh…”

“‘Uh’ is right, mister,” she scolded, bringing one of her gloved hands across his face.

Ouch,” Mickey groaned, “…don’t you think I’ve taken enough grief?” He held up the stump where his hand had been cut off. Minnie did not seem concerned.

“All I know is that you’ve been gone for much too long,” she spat, and though she tried to look angry, she leapt forward and embraced him. He felt the pain running through him, but he gladly accepted a hug from the love of his life. Gosh, I missed you. His one hand touched her back, desperately hoping that she was as real as she felt. Maybe he’d died in his sleep. That would certainly have been the most peaceful way to exit this competition.

Maybe he’d died, and found himself back in the Omniverse—but then, why in the world was Minnie here? It made no sense. He knew Omni had brought him to this place alone.

Minnie broke the hug, and looked her husband in the eyes. Her gaze had suddenly turned dreadfully serious. “Mickey,” she sighed, “You have to finish this.” He wanted to ask her what she meant, but he was stopped when she planted a small kiss on his mouse lips.

He could not tell whether or not this dream was actually coming true.

When he opened his eyes, she was gone. It had been far from reality, it seemed. Karl Jak’s voice boomed over the island, and Mickey listened closely to this list of fallen competitors.

#20 Harry Dresden.

#34 Erza Scarlet.

The list finished, and Mickey picked up Mjolnir, his newfound sense of determination flowing through his broken body. Samus Aran and Gildarts’ names had not been on Jak’s list. They were still alive, though for how much longer, Mickey couldn’t know. But he knew one thing.

This game would end today, one way or another.
